一个人的时候,在沉默中和自己聊的很开心。
在当今快速发展的互联网时代,前端开发已经成为推动应用质量提升的关键环节。而 React 是一款非常流行的前端框架,它不仅简单易用,还能够提供强大的性能和功能。如果你对前端开发感兴趣,那这篇文章将带你深入了解 React 的概念、特点以及它的优势。
React 是一个基于JavaScript的库,它用于创建响应式界面,支持快速编写和构建用户界面。 React 的核心在于其强大的表达式语法,使其能够轻松地实现复杂的行为逻辑。相比于传统的方法,React 提供了一种更加简洁直观的方式来开发应用程序。
在 React 中,“点”是一个非常重要的概念。每个点代表一个响应式组件,它可以在不同的设备上正常工作,并且能够灵活地适应环境的变化。 React 的很多功能都是基于点的,例如事件处理、状态管理和交互设计。
为了编写更高效的 React 程序,我们需要从以下几个方面入手:
1. 使用简洁的代码:React 以其简短的代码风格著称,这意味着我们可以用较少的时间编写出有效的代码。
2. 减少重复的工作:通过导入常用组件和函数(如 useEffect、useProp等),可以显著降低代码 duplication。
3. 优化布局设计:好的 React 网页必须有一个清晰的 layout,这可以通过 CSS 和 Tailwind CSS 进行优化。
虽然 React 以其简洁和强大的功能而闻名,但它也遇到了一些技术挑战。例如,对于那些不太熟悉 JavaScript 的开发者来说,React 可能会显得复杂起来。在这种情况下,建议尝试其他工具或框架,以获得相同的效果。
为了在 React 中高效地开发应用,我们可以采用以下三个技巧:
1. 使用自动化工具:通过 Anti-Usage( antiqu )等库,可以快速删除不再使用的代码,从而节省时间。
2. 实时代码分析:React 提供了智能的代码分析功能,可以帮助我们识别潜在的问题并进行修复。
3. 社区驱动的技术实现: React 的增长主要得益于开源项目的支持,例如 Framer Motion、Uncharted 等工具包,这些工具帮助开发者高效地构建和优化代码。
无论你是对 React 还是其他前端框架,这三点都提供了很大的帮助。React 是一个强大的平台,能够让你快速上手,同时提供强大的扩展性和灵活性。如果你想进一步学习 React 的技术细节,可以参考相关的文档或在线课程。
总之, React 是一个非常值得深入学习的工具。它不仅改变了我们开发应用的方式,还正在不断进化以适应未来的技术需求。希望这些建议能帮助你更好地利用 React ,打造高效且优质的前端应用程序!
通过以上内容,你可以全面了解React 的基本概念、核心功能以及其优势。无论你是想深入学习 React 还是只是想快速上手,这篇文章都为你的技术之旅提供了重要的参考。希望这些建议能帮助你在 React 的世界中找到自己的位置,并在未来的开发过程中取得更大的进步!
注意:以上内容仅为示例推广软文,实际内容请根据实际情况调整,避免使用禁止词汇。